What are the rules for field goals?

To score a field goal, the team in possession of the ball must place kick, or drop kick, the ball through the goal, i.e., between the uprights and over the crossbar.

How far is a field goal from the 50 yard line?

A field goal is normally 17 yards (7 yards in Canadian football) longer than the distance of the line of scrimmage to the goal line, as it includes the end zone (10 yards) and 7 yards to where the holder places the ball.

How far is a field goal from the 35 yard line?

NFL Field Goal Range In the NFL, the typical field goal range is around 52 yards. To be within field goal range, a team should be on the opposing team’s 35-yard line before attempting a field goal for the highest chance of success, since 35+17=52.

How far is a field goal from the 25 yard line?

To calculate the field goal range in football, you take the distance from the line of scrimmage to the goal line and add an additional 17 yards. For example, if the line of scrimmage is at the opponent’s 25 yard line, it will be a 37 yard field goal.

How far is a field goal from the 40 yard line?

57 yards
In the example above, if a team is on the 40-yard line, they are 57 yards from the goal post. The end zone is ten yards long and the goal post is located on the end lines at the back of the end zone.

Why are field goals 7 yards back?

There is no rule about the required exact distance from the line of scrimmage. It can be taken from the line itself or behind. They kick from 7 yards behind the line primarily because they’re used to it.
